MySQL什么导出数据库表结构

worktile 其他 53

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    MySQL可以通过多种方式导出数据库表结构,以下是其中几种常用的方法:

    1. 使用命令行工具导出:可以使用mysqldump命令导出数据库表结构。命令的基本语法如下:

      mysqldump -u username -p --no-data database_name > output_file.sql
      

      其中,username是数据库的用户名,database_name是要导出表结构的数据库名称,output_file.sql是导出的文件名,-p表示需要输入密码。

    2. 使用MySQL Workbench导出:MySQL Workbench是一款图形化管理工具,可以通过它来导出数据库表结构。在MySQL Workbench中,选择要导出的数据库,然后点击菜单栏中的“Database”->“Reverse Engineer”,根据提示设置导出选项,最后点击“Execute”即可导出表结构。

    3. 使用phpMyAdmin导出:phpMyAdmin是一个基于web的MySQL数据库管理工具,可以通过它来导出数据库表结构。在phpMyAdmin中,选择要导出的数据库,然后点击菜单栏中的“导出”,选择“仅结构”选项,最后点击“开始”按钮即可导出表结构。

    4. 使用SQL语句导出:可以使用SHOW CREATE TABLE语句来导出指定表的结构。语句的基本格式如下:

      SHOW CREATE TABLE table_name;
      

      其中,table_name是要导出结构的表名。执行该语句后,会返回一条包含表结构的CREATE TABLE语句,可以将其复制到文本文件中保存。

    5. 使用第三方工具导出:还有一些第三方工具可以用来导出MySQL数据库表结构,例如Navicat、HeidiSQL等。这些工具提供了更加丰富的功能和更友好的用户界面,可以方便地导出数据库表结构。

    无论使用哪种方法导出数据库表结构,都可以得到一个包含表结构的SQL语句文件,可以用于备份、迁移或与他人共享数据库结构信息。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在MySQL中,可以使用以下两种方法来导出数据库表结构:

    1. 使用SHOW CREATE TABLE语句
      这是最简单的方法之一,可以使用SHOW CREATE TABLE语句来获取表的创建语句,然后将其导出为一个SQL文件。这个SQL文件可以包含表的创建语句,包括表的结构、索引、约束等。

      例如,假设要导出名为"users"的表结构,可以使用以下命令:

      SHOW CREATE TABLE users;
      

      执行该命令后,将会返回一个结果集,其中包含了该表的创建语句。将结果集导出为一个SQL文件即可。

    2. 使用mysqldump工具
      mysqldump是MySQL提供的一个命令行工具,可以用于备份数据库。使用该工具可以导出数据库的表结构以及数据。

      例如,假设要导出名为"mydatabase"的数据库的表结构,可以使用以下命令:

      mysqldump -u username -p --no-data mydatabase > mydatabase.sql
      

      上述命令中,"username"是MySQL数据库的用户名,"mydatabase"是要导出的数据库名称,"mydatabase.sql"是要导出的SQL文件名。执行该命令后,将会生成一个包含数据库表结构的SQL文件。

      如果还需要导出表的数据,可以去掉"–no-data"选项。

    需要注意的是,以上方法只能导出表的结构,不包括数据。如果需要同时导出表的数据,可以使用mysqldump工具,并去掉"–no-data"选项。

    另外,还可以使用第三方工具,如Navicat、SQLyog等,这些工具提供了图形化界面,可以方便地导出MySQL数据库的表结构。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    MySQL可以通过以下方法导出数据库表结构:

    1. 使用SHOW CREATE TABLE语句导出表结构。
      这是最简单和最直接的方法,只需执行以下语句:

      SHOW CREATE TABLE table_name;
      

      将table_name替换为要导出结构的表的名称。执行此语句后,将返回一个结果集,其中包含创建表的SQL语句。

    2. 使用mysqldump命令导出表结构。
      mysqldump是MySQL的一个命令行工具,可以用于备份和还原数据库。要使用mysqldump导出表结构,可以执行以下命令:

      mysqldump -u username -p --no-data dbname > output.sql
      

      将username替换为数据库的用户名,dbname替换为要导出结构的数据库的名称,output.sql替换为输出文件的名称。执行此命令后,将在output.sql文件中生成包含表结构的SQL语句。

    3. 使用Navicat等数据库管理工具导出表结构。
      许多数据库管理工具(如Navicat、phpMyAdmin等)都提供了导出表结构的功能。使用这些工具,您可以通过简单的操作将表结构导出为SQL文件或其他格式的文件。

    无论使用哪种方法,导出的结果将是一个包含表结构的SQL语句的文件。您可以将此文件保存为.sql文件,以备将来使用或与其他人共享。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部